Methods of DeliveryThis course can be delivered via the following learning methods:OverviewThis five-day instructor-led course provides students with the knowledge and skills to maintain a Microsoft SQL Server 2008 database. The course focuses on teaching individuals how to use SQL Server 2008 product features and tools related to maintaining a database.At Course CompletionUpon successful completion of this course, students will be able to: - Install and configure SQL Server 2008. - Manage database files. - Backup and restore databases. - Manage security. - Transfer data into and out of SQL Server. - Automate administrative tasks. - Replicate data between SQL Server instances. - Maintain high availability. - Monitor SQL Server.Pre-RequisitesBasic knowledge of the Microsoft Windows operating system and its core functionality. Working knowledge of Transact-SQL. Working knowledge of relational databases.
